Could Dividend Stocks Shine as the Fed Cuts Rates?

A pivotal shift from the U.S. Federal Reserve may breathe new life into a classic investment approach: the pursuit of dividend income. As the central bank initiates its first interest rate cutting cycle in years, income-generating equities, such as those held within the iShares Select Dividend ETF (DVY), are attracting heightened attention from investors adjusting to a lower-yield environment.

Fed’s Policy Shift Alters the Investment Landscape

The catalyst for this changing dynamic is a significant reversal in monetary policy. In September 2025, the Fed reduced its benchmark interest rate by 0.25 percentage points, bringing it to a new range of 4.00-4.25 percent. This decision, prompted by a softening labor market even as core inflation held firm at 3.1 percent in August, has historically provided a tailwind for dividend-paying stocks. As bond yields begin to decline, the relative appeal of consistent stock dividends often increases.

A Focused Portfolio with Key Holdings

This ETF tracks the Dow Jones U.S. Select Dividend Index, comprising a curated basket of roughly 100 U.S. equities known for their sustained dividend distributions. The fund maintains a concentrated profile, with its top ten holdings accounting for approximately 19 percent of total assets. Leading the portfolio are Altria Group (2.55%) and Ford Motor Company (2.36%), followed by Seagate Technology (2.01%) and Verizon Communications (1.94%).

From a sector perspective, the ETF demonstrates clear biases. Financials represent the largest allocation at 26.6 percent, with utilities a close second at 24.9 percent. Consumer defensive stocks account for 11.3 percent of the fund. This composition typically appeals to value-oriented investors and, due to the mature nature of the underlying businesses, offers the potential for lower portfolio volatility.

Performance Holds Strong Amid Market Fluctuations

Recent performance data presents a varied picture. The fund posted a modest gain of 0.23 percent on Friday and is up 1.78 percent over the past month, despite a weekly decline of 1.19 percent. Year-to-date, the ETF has delivered a solid return of 9.84 percent.

Boasting assets under management of $20.46 billion, the fund remains highly liquid. It experienced modest outflows of $84 million last week, while a slight premium of 0.02 percent to its net asset value indicates stable trading conditions.

Navigating a Competitive ETF Landscape

The iShares Select Dividend ETF operates in a crowded segment of the market, competing with established products like the Vanguard High Dividend Yield ETF (VYM) and the Schwab U.S. Dividend Equity ETF (SCHD). Each fund employs slightly different methodologies and criteria for selecting its dividend-paying constituents.

The central question for investors is whether the current interest rate cycle will truly ignite a sustained rally for dividend strategies or if the market is overestimating the impact of the Fed’s latest move.
